hey guys. thought i'd share the evolution of my evo.
nothing major yet but its a start. MODs Performance: (Basic Bolt-ons) Perrin Stealth Catback exhaust UR mini Muffler test pipe with extra wideband bung installed. Rexpeed downpipe perrin 3port electronic boost controller Harmon Motive intake AMS 3.5" intercooler HM Upper intercooler pipe. SSP relay package Interior: aftermarket navigation and DVD moddication anvil weighted shift knob works short shifter and bushings AEM UEGO air/fuel ratio digital gauge AEM digital boost gauge custom made gauge pod wideband hook up for serial port logging tactrix cable for logging evoscan software for opensource tuning ECUflash software for flashing ECU Exterior: 18x10 et+15 Weds Sports SA-55M wrapped in 265/35/18 Vis OEM style carbon fiber hood entire engine bay is carbon fiber (why b.c racecar) carbon fiber hood inserts tinted windows ralliart mudflaps thats it for now. im going to be adding to this as time goes on. i am currently etuning with a reputible tuner in colorado. heres a VD from the base map with boost turned down to 19-20 psi. ![]() and a couple shit pics of the car ![]() ![]()
